If you have a child and are looking to give them things to do this summer, there are plenty of camps throughout the Quad Cities offering fun and educational experiences. The Niabi Zoo in Coal Valley, IL is one of those places but their camp starts soon.

If your child wants to learn more about animals, habitats, and the challenges they face, sign them up for the Niabi Zoo Camps.

These camps are fun, informative, interactive learning experiences that include hands-on activities, special zoo tours, and up-close animal encounters.

Niabi Zoo Summer Camps Information

Officials at the Niabi Zoo say that each Zoo Camp curriculum is designed to be age-appropriate to meet the attention, interests, and developmental needs of each age range. Because of that reason, it is important that the age guidelines are followed for your kiddo.

Make note that there are duplicate sessions. For each age range, there are multiple opportunities to attend Zoo Camp. For ages 4-5 years and 6-7 years, the morning session is the same as the afternoon session.

Sessions in June are the same as the sessions in July and August. Niabi Zoo officials ask that you only register your child for one session.

How Much Are Zoo Camps

If you become a Zoo Member before registering, you could save 20% on Zoo Camp. The Niabi Zoo Member discount is given at the end of the registration process. Below is the price breakdown for each age and member/nonmember:

  • Ages 4-5 & 6-7: 5 days, partial day = $120 for Zoo Members, $150 for Non-Members
  • Ages 8-9 & 10-13 don't matter because they are all full!

Zoo Camp Reminders

Children aged 4-5 years must be accompanied by a parent or caregiver at the Niabi Zoo to stay for the duration of the camp.

Snacks will be provided at each session, except for 4-5 years. Lunches are only necessary for those registering for full-day sessions, ages 8-9 and 10-13 but they are full so it doesn't matter at this moment. Either way, each child should bring a refillable water bottle and water will be provided.

Zoo Camp is held rain or shine, hot or cold. Officials ask that you prepare your child appropriately. For questions, contact the Niabi Zoo at education@niabizoo.com.
